Summary of the comparison
Whinney Banks Primary School and Green Lane Primary Academy are primary schools in Middlesbrough.
Whinney Banks Primary School scores 66 out of 100 (grade C, average) and Green Lane Primary Academy scores 57 out of 100 (grade C, average). Whinney Banks Primary School is ahead on our composite score.
Whinney Banks Primary School was judged the expected standard and Green Lane Primary Academy was judged Good.
On the share of pupils meeting the expected standard in reading, writing and maths at Key Stage 2, the latest published figures are 76.0% for Whinney Banks Primary School and 70.0% for Green Lane Primary Academy.
The share of pupils meeting the expected standard at Key Stage 2 has risen at Whinney Banks Primary School (61.0% in 2022-23, 76.0% in 2024-25) and has held broadly level at Green Lane Primary Academy (70.0% in 2022-23, 70.0% in 2024-25).
